Bhagalpur in Bihar is set to grow with new projects including a Marine Drive, an airport, and a waterway.
Big changes are coming to Bhagalpur, a historic district in Eastern Bihar. The district is about to see some major developments with projects worth around Rs 10,000 crores. These include the Munger-Bhagalpur Marine Drive, Sultanganj Greenfield Airport, and a new Inland Waterway from Haldia to Banaras.
The Marine Drive will connect Munger to Bhagalpur along the beautiful Ganga river. This project will cost about Rs 8,500 crores and will be done in two phases. It promises to make travel easier and boost tourism by providing stunning views of the river.
The Sultanganj Greenfield Airport is also on track, with Rs 432.32 crores already allocated for the first phase. This airport is expected to increase religious tourism and improve trade and connectivity once it opens.
Additionally, the development of the Inland Waterway from Haldia to Banaras is moving quickly. This waterway will make shipping goods cheaper and help reduce road traffic. It will also help with river bank erosion and manage water supply during hot months.
Once these three projects are completed, Bhagalpur is expected to transform into a major hub for transport, logistics, and tourism in Eastern Bihar. The future looks bright for the district with these advancements underway.
